Key Technical Features
The ABB PM253V01 boasts a myriad of technical features that ensure it meets the demands of modern industrial environments. At its core, the device is equipped with a high-performance processor that enables rapid data processing and real-time monitoring capabilities. The PM253V01 supports a wide range of input and output configurations, allowing for seamless integration into existing systems.
Key features include:
1. **Multi-Functionality**: The PM253V01 serves as both a power meter and a control device, making it versatile for various applications. It can monitor real-time energy consumption, power quality, and system performance.
2. **Advanced Communication Protocols**: With support for multiple communication protocols such as Modbus, Profibus, and Ethernet/IP, the PM253V01 ensures smooth data exchange between devices, enhancing system interoperability.
3. **High Accuracy Measurements**: The device provides precise measurements of voltage, current, frequency, and power factor, ensuring accurate monitoring of energy usage and performance metrics.
4. **User-Friendly Interface**: The PM253V01 features an intuitive display that simplifies navigation and configuration. Users can easily access data and settings, allowing for efficient system management.
5. **Compact Design**: Its compact form factor enables easy installation in various environments, making it suitable for both new projects and retrofitting existing systems.
6. **Robust Protection**: Designed to withstand harsh industrial conditions, the PM253V01 comes with IP65-rated protection, ensuring durability and reliability in demanding environments.
